Hi All, - so today I thought I’d try and find a new light headphone that’s not as dark and vailed as the HD650. I do also have a DT990 – 600 ohm, it’s great, but it’s not something you plug into a portable amp like a Fiio BTR5, if you what to take the headphones with you on the go…

Now, just so you know, I normally prefer headphones that are tuned to “diffuse field” instead of a harman like target curve.

Anyway, I spent like 3 hours today in a headphone store, listening to the SR60,80,125,225 and 325X – and a RS2e. All the above headphones were compared (A/B’ed) to a AKG 702, HD650 and a Beye T1 gen2 that I had with me.

What I could most curious was, that:

  • all the Grados mentioned above, in general, had a sound signature very similar to the AKG 702, - Can anyone confirm this form a subjective listen?
  • The SR60 and SR80 and 125 have in the same signature BUT…
  • But the SR60 and SR80 do not have as extended highs, they seem to drop off at around 10 or 12k ? again, can someone confirm form listening?, as that was what I was hearing….
  • The 225 and 325 and identical in sound, and compared to the lower models, don’t have a mid bass hump right? And about smoother, lower, treble?
All in all, I found the SR125X best to my liking, as it did not have that bass hump as the 325X, that also bleeds into the mids a bit, and seemed to have more air around the instruments them the SR60 and SR80 ( not as cut of in the +10k frequencies )

So, what are your thoughts on the SR125X?
